Transaction 732e8d9221f3b77ca79736855dac839e31756a93010c25506bcefc49e109799f

1 Input
2 Outputs
  • 732e8d9221f3b77ca79736855dac839e31756a93010c25506bcefc49e109799f:0
  • value  600000
    address  3CmnDk8LnsMQnxmy8cCBBV5LeMoWdWH94Q
  • 732e8d9221f3b77ca79736855dac839e31756a93010c25506bcefc49e109799f:1
  • value  23985
    address  39bTatXxjSZ8KxRWjtuU3W3MJJLyGSYjh6